Transaction 73399480c1763c4730ab431313507782e1759f7740977355ffb84fdf43561883

1 Input
2 Outputs
  • 73399480c1763c4730ab431313507782e1759f7740977355ffb84fdf43561883:0
  • value  3403271
    address  134aVQp62WnFyqsGvM9F7NVV2AMx7azqeW
  • 73399480c1763c4730ab431313507782e1759f7740977355ffb84fdf43561883:1
  • value  1012039341
    address  1G3oEuYNExebJHhXAZijrK6xecv5PbJHsg